Todays card uses the beautiful textured cardstock Vixen Cream. I've cut it to a square 14cm x 14cm card and used my square Spellbinders to emboss in the centre of the card. This is the largest of the square Spellbinders, just to give you an idea of size.
The centre image is from OCL Growing Gratitude, and I have stamped it on some watercolour paper using Palette Burnt Umber, and watercoloured with crayons. The image was then cut with the Spellbinders squares and embossed. It's very hard to see in the photo, but the image has been raised with dimensional foam, and I have added some co-ordinating paper and cardstock to the inner panel, and the rhinestones are bright pink!
